Guacamelee! 2

In the long-awaited sequel to Guacamelee1, players return as luchador Juan Aguacate as he uppercuts his way to victory across stunning new hand-crafted levels in Guacamelee! 2. Learn new bone-crunching moves to fend off the skeletal hordes and overcome a variety of platforming challenges with new weirdos and old friends. Players have new moves like Eagle Boost, new powers for Juan’s chicken form, and more.

Citizen Sleeper

Citizen Sleeper is a narrative RPG set on Erlin’s Eye, a ruined space station that is home to thousands of people trying to survive on the edges of an interstellar capitalist society. Players are sleepers, a digitized human consciousness in an artificial body, owned by a corporation. In Citizen Sleeper, players must build friendships, earn their keep, and navigate the factions of the strange metropolis in hopes to survive the next cycle.

Mega Man 11

Players battle Robot Master as the Blue Bomber in Mega Man 11 and take their powerful weapons which now change the hero’s appearance with new levels of detail. Mega Man 11 features a new Double Gear system that lets players boost Mega Man’s speed and power for a new twist on gameplay in addition to a variety of extra modes including; time trials, missions, a gallery of concept art, and more!

Get Packed: Couch Chaos

The co-op carnage never stops in Get Packed: Couch Chaos. When a greedy salt mining company takes over Ditchlington, Last Ditch Removals must handle the hostile eviction and being the only moving crew in town, demand has far outweighed supply. Players must snatch people’s stuff, throw it in the truck, and move on to the next house leaving a trail of destruction, explosions, and debris in their wake. Players can invite friends to play through Luna Couch without needing to be in the same house, town, or state.
